Hi, it’s Steve from PartSelect. Today we’re going to show you how to change the turntable
support ring on your over the range microwave. It’s a pretty easy job; no tools required.
Let me show you how we do it.
Now to change the turntable support ring we’re simply going to open the door of the microwave,
we’ll remove the glass tray, and simply lift the old turntable support ring out and
discard it.
We’ll take our new support ring, simply lay it in place, and while we have that apart
lets look at the drive coupling; we’ll pull that out and make sure that there’s no cracks
in the D-shaft on it. Set it firmly back in place.
And while we have the tray out just check to make sure there are no chips or cracks
around the edge; these are tempered glass and they’ll explode if they have a flaw
in them anywhere; and you should also take caution when you’re washing them, don’t
put them into really hot or cold water, let them climatize first.
Put the tray back in place, make sure it sits firmly on all three wheels, and our repair
is complete.
